5 Leading Postgres Monitoring Companies Making an Impact

Effective management of PostgreSQL databases hinges on utilizing appropriate monitoring tools to guarantee peak performance, dependability, and prompt issue resolution. Top-tier Postgres monitoring solutions provide valuable insights into database health, query execution, and system resource use, enabling database administrators and developers to sustain smooth operations. Whether overseeing a modest setup or a complex enterprise-level infrastructure, selecting an apt monitoring tool can profoundly impact your management outcomes.

This article examines some of the leading Postgres monitoring tools currently available, showcasing a blend of open-source and commercial offerings. From dedicated PostgreSQL monitoring solutions like MyDBA.dev and pgWatch2 to all-encompassing application performance monitors such as Datadog and AppDynamics, each option delivers distinct features suited to a range of needs. This curated ranking aims to help you identify which monitoring tools best fit your specific requirements and environment.

1. MyDBA.dev

Topping the list, MyDBA.dev stands out as the premier PostgreSQL performance monitor designed for precise and actionable insights. Its user-friendly interface combined with robust analytics empowers DBAs to optimize database efficiency effortlessly. Trusted by professionals, it offers real-time tracking and deep diagnostics that make it an indispensable tool for maintaining peak PostgreSQL performance.

Website: https://mydba.dev/

2. pgWatch2

For those seeking an open-source solution, pgWatch2 offers a comprehensive PostgreSQL metrics monitoring and dashboard experience via GitHub. This community-driven project excels in customizable monitoring capabilities that cater to diverse operational needs, enabling users to track performance trends and troubleshoot effectively. Its collaborative development ensures continual enhancements and adaptability.

Website: https://github.com/cybertec-postgresql/pgwatch2

3. ManageEngine Applications Manager

ManageEngine Applications Manager delivers a holistic approach to application and database monitoring with a focus on seamless integration and detailed analytics. Its strength lies in providing end-to-end visibility across complex IT environments, which helps teams maintain optimal performance and preempt issues. This tool balances depth and usability, making it suitable for enterprises requiring reliable monitoring.

Website: https://www.manageengine.com/products/applications_manager/postgresql-monitoring.html

4. AppDynamics

AppDynamics, now part of the Splunk Observability portfolio, provides unified observability across any stack or environment. It excels in resilience assurance, enabling teams to identify problems proactively and perform rapid root cause analysis. Particularly beneficial for organizations managing diverse digital systems, it enhances operational responsiveness and system reliability.

Website: https://www.appdynamics.com/

5. Checkmk

Checkmk combines infrastructure and application monitoring into a single, scalable platform that supports both open-source flexibility and enterprise-grade features. Known for its straightforward configuration and fast mean time to resolve (MTTR), it suits businesses seeking a versatile monitoring solution. Checkmk stands out for blending simplicity with powerful capabilities, making it a strong contender in the monitoring space.

Website: https://checkmk.com/

Choosing the right Postgres monitoring tool is essential for ensuring optimal database performance and reliability across any setup. We've examined a range of options—from MyDBA.dev and Prometheus paired with postgres_exporter to sophisticated enterprise solutions such as Datadog and AppDynamics—each providing unique features tailored to varying levels of scale and complexity. With this insight, you are well-equipped to select a tool that aligns with your technical requirements and budget constraints. Don't wait for performance problems to arise unexpectedly; deploying a comprehensive Postgres monitoring system now enables proactive database management. Consider the tools we've discussed and move forward toward achieving smoother, more efficient PostgreSQL operations. The well-being of your database and your peace of mind are at stake.

Frequently Asked Questions

Can I set up alerts for PostgreSQL performance issues?

Yes, many PostgreSQL monitoring tools support alerting features to notify you of performance issues. For instance, MyDBA.dev, our top pick, is designed specifically for PostgreSQL performance monitoring and includes alerting capabilities to help you stay ahead of problems. Tools like ManageEngine Applications Manager also provide comprehensive alerting within their broader application monitoring suites.

How can I monitor replication status in a PostgreSQL cluster?

Monitoring replication status is crucial for maintaining data integrity in a PostgreSQL cluster. While MyDBA.dev offers focused PostgreSQL performance monitoring, open-source tools like pgWatch2 provide detailed metrics, including replication status monitoring. Using a solution that tracks replication lag and status can help you ensure your cluster is healthy and synchronized.

What metrics should I track for effective PostgreSQL monitoring?

Effective PostgreSQL monitoring should include key metrics such as query performance, replication status, resource utilization (CPU, memory, disk I/O), and transaction rates. Our #1 pick, MyDBA.dev, is tailored to track these critical performance metrics specifically for PostgreSQL. Including these metrics in your monitoring strategy ensures timely detection and resolution of issues.

What is the cost range for popular PostgreSQL monitoring solutions?

The cost of PostgreSQL monitoring solutions varies widely based on features and deployment models. Open-source options like pgWatch2 provide a cost-effective way to monitor PostgreSQL without licensing fees, while commercial products such as MyDBA.dev and ManageEngine Applications Manager typically involve subscription or licensing costs. It's best to evaluate your requirements and consider trial versions to understand which fits your budget and needs.

How do I monitor query performance in PostgreSQL?

Monitoring query performance is essential to optimize your database's efficiency. MyDBA.dev, our leading choice, specializes in PostgreSQL performance monitoring and offers detailed insights into query execution times and bottlenecks. Additionally, tools like AppDynamics provide unified observability that can help analyze query performance alongside other application metrics.